Provider Overview
Strengths & Best For
Theta EdgeCloud is a decentralized GPU compute network built on the Theta blockchain, aggregating idle H100, A100, and consumer GPU capacity from edge nodes globally at competitive spot GPU rental prices. The decentralized model enables flexible batch AI workloads and LLM inference at below-market rates, with on-demand access across US, EU, and APAC nodes. A unique option for cost-sensitive teams comfortable with a decentralized infrastructure model.

Green AI Cloud offers H100 and A100 GPU instances powered by 100% renewable energy across European data centers, targeting organizations that need ESG-compliant AI compute for LLM training, fine-tuning, and inference workloads. On-demand billing and a sustainability-first mission make it a responsible choice for enterprises with carbon reduction commitments. A strong option for EU-based AI teams that want verifiably green GPU cloud infrastructure without sacrificing performance.

Marketplace providers aggregate GPU supply from multiple sources, often offering the lowest spot rates but with more variable availability and less predictable performance compared to dedicated providers.
Support tiers and region coverage
Theta EdgeCloud offers Community → Pro support across 3 regions (US, EU, APAC). Green AI Cloud offers Standard support across 1 region (EU). Theta EdgeCloud's broader region footprint gives it an advantage for latency-sensitive workloads or teams with data residency requirements in specific geographies.
